This vehicle is allowed on F-roads (highlands) in Iceland. However, it's crucial to know that off-road driving is illegal and can also result in a fine up to 1.300 euros.

The minimum age to rent a car in Iceland is 20 years, and you must have held a valid driver’s license for at least 1 year.
Age requirements vary depending on the vehicle type:
20+ years for 2WD and medium 4WD/AWD vehicles
23+ years for larger 4WD, SUVs and luxury models
If you haven’t reached 20 or haven’t held your license for 12 months, you can still rent a car, but a young driver’s fee of 25 euros per day will apply to your booking. Make sure to read your rental agreement carefully to ensure a smooth experience on Iceland’s roads.
